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
59298 388 034 893
93203180308 884889
93203180308 884889
9009708311 5728 41 295589941 32
All about undefined
Interested in learning more?
93203180308 884889
9009708311 5728 41 295589941 32
See more
02517 23577683104
46 6504498 691
See more
252445 16205501818 07743022
52622779 11 1319322793
See more